Message type: E = Error
Message class: PT_REQ -
Message number: 009
Message text: Country &1 is not valid

- Country &1 is not valid ?The SAP error message PT_REQ009 indicates that the country code specified in the system is not valid. This error typically occurs in the context of personnel administration or time management when the system is trying to process data related to a specific country that is not recognized or configured in the system.
Cause:
- Invalid Country Code: The country code entered in the relevant field does not match any of the valid country codes defined in the SAP system.
- Configuration Issues: The country may not be configured properly in the system, or it may not be included in the relevant tables.
- Data Entry Errors: There may be a typographical error in the country code entered by the user.
- Missing Country-Specific Settings: The country may not have the necessary settings or configurations in the SAP system for the specific module being used (e.g., payroll, time management).
Solution:
- Check Country Code: Verify the country code entered in the relevant field. Ensure that it is correct and matches the standard ISO country codes.
- Configuration in SAP:
- Go to the transaction code SPRO (SAP Project Reference Object) and navigate to the relevant configuration settings for the country in question.
- Ensure that the country is defined in the system and that all necessary settings (like payroll, tax, etc.) are configured.
- Maintain Country-Specific Settings: If the country is not configured, you may need to set it up in the system. This may involve defining the country in the relevant tables and ensuring that all necessary parameters are set.
- Check for Updates: Ensure that your SAP system is up to date with the latest support packages and notes, as there may be fixes or updates related to country codes.
- Consult Documentation: Refer to SAP documentation or help resources for specific guidance on configuring country codes and related settings.
